Detection of eye movement and Wink using nano-Tesla sensor
Yuya Kazama, Naoaki Itakura, Kazuyuki Mito, Tota Mizuno (Electro-Communications Univ.) MBE2012-19
Abstract (in Japanese) (See Japanese page) 
(in English) Various eye-gaze input interfaces are generally expensive, and need to restrict the user's head movements. We proposed a novel eye-gaze input interface with electro-oculograph (EOG) amplified by AC coupling. This interface is inexpensive and enables the user to escape the restriction of the user's head movements. However, some user complain of discomfort, because he is applying a paste electrolyte when I stick the electrode. So, we proposed a novel eye-gaze input interface with nano-Tesla sensor. This interface can measure without a paste electrolyte. In this study, we examined how the patch of the magnetic sensor can detect eye movement and wink.
